大型汽轮发电机端部绕组电动力三维有限元分析

张甲1,梁旭彪2,杨仕友1,黄磊2,咸哲龙2,李治2,倪光正1
(1.浙江大学 电气工程学院,浙江 杭州 310027;2.上海汽轮发电机有限公司,上海 200240)

摘要:为研究不同工况(故障)下大型汽轮发电机端部绕组电动力,首先建立了其三维有限元数值分析的数学模型;然后采用ANSYS商用软件,对不同运行工况下某600 MW大型汽轮发电机端部绕组电动力进行了计算和分析;最后,得出了具有一定工程指导价值的结论。研究结果表明,该研究为进一步进行电机优化设计奠定了基础。
关键词:汽轮发电机;端部绕组;电磁力;有限元计算

Three-dimensional finite element analysis of electromagnetic forces
acting on the end winding of large turbo-generator
ZHANG Jia1, LIANG Xu-biao2, YANG Shi-you1, HUANG Lei2, XIAN Zhe-long2, LI Zhi2, NI Guang-zheng1
(1.College of Electrical Engineering, Zhejiang University, Hangzhou 310027, China;
2.Shanghai Turbo-generator Co. Limited, Shanghai 200240, China)
Abstract: For the numerical study of the electromagnetic forces acting on the end winding of large turbogenerators under different operating conditions, the mathematical model using three dimensional finite element was firstly investigated and implemented by using ANSYS commercial software. The details about the (transient) electromagnetic forces acting on the end windings of a 600 WM turbogenerator were reported and some conclusions were given, which may be valuable for engineering application. The research results show that the analysis lays the foundation for the futher more optimization of motor.
Key words: turbo-generator; end winding; electromagnetic force; finite element analysis
